The Marrakech branch of the Moroccan Journalists’ Union has released a statement addressing allegations that a journalist received 100 Ramadan aid baskets, which have been circulating on social media and various news outlets. The union highlighted its commitment to monitoring these claims, recognizing the serious implications for journalistic integrity and ethical standards.
In its statement, the union emphasized that journalism must adhere to strict principles of integrity and transparency. It announced the initiation of a comprehensive investigation to ensure adherence to these professional standards, reaffirming its role in upholding the ethical foundations of journalism.
Moreover, the union called upon fellow journalists and photographers to fulfill their professional responsibilities and maintain ethical standards in their work. They cautioned against behaviors that could damage the reputation of journalism and erode the public’s faith in the media sector.
In conclusion, the union reiterated its unwavering support for journalists committed to ethical practices and professionalism. It stressed the critical need for timely justice and clarity regarding this matter.
